Excitation of isomeric states in the reactions (γ, n) and (n, 2n) on the 59Co nucleus

FULL TEXT:

Abstract

The cross sections for the formation of isomeric states in the reactions (γ, n) and (n, 2n) on the 59Co nuclei were measured using the induced activity method. The energy dependencies of the isomeric ratio of the yields of the (γ, n) reactions in the energy range of 1435 MeV with a step of 1 MeV were obtained. The experimental results are compared with the data from other studies and the TALYS-1.6 calculations.
